China’s Auto Exports Set Monthly Record in March
Listen to the full version

What’s new: China’s passenger vehicle exports jumped 39% year-on-year in March to 406,000 units, setting a monthly record, according to an industry group Tuesday .
Of the exported vehicles, around 120,000 were new-energy vehicles (NEVs), data published by the China Passenger Car Association (CPCA) showed. NEV exports in March increased 70.9% compared with a year ago, it said.
